$10K Reward for LA Train Gun Heist
ATF, NSSF seek leads on suspects who stole hundreds of firearms
LOS ANGELES–The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ives and the National Shooting Sports Foundation (NSSF) -- the trade association for the firearms industry -- are offering up to $10,000 for information leading to the arrest and conviction of those who stole hundreds of firearms and gun parts from Union Pacific freight trains traveling through the Los Angeles area in early to mid-June.
“Stealing firearms endangers every neighborhood those weapons pass through,” said ATF Special Agent in Charge Kenny R. Cooper of the Los Angeles Field Division. “We’re determined to shut down this black market pipeline and hold the offenders accountable. We urge anyone with information to come forward.”

ATF is offering a reward in the amount of $5,000, which will be matched by the NSSF for a total reward of $10,000. This reward is part of a larger national cooperative initiative between the NSSF and ATF in which NSSF matches ATF reward in cases involving theft of firearms from federally licensed firearms dealers. ATF works closely with members of the firearms industry to curb criminal acquisition and misuse of firearms.
This case is being investigated with Riverside Sheriff’s Office - Thermal Station, Los Angeles Police Department – Cargo Theft Unit, and the Union Pacific Railroad Police Department.
